Web1. : happening as part of an official ceremony or celebration when someone (such as a newly elected official) begins an important job : happening as part of an inauguration. the President's inaugural address. They attended the inaugural ball. 2. : happening as the first one in a series of similar events. The new train will make its inaugural ... Webof or relating to an inauguration: Harding's inaugural address. marking the beginning of a new venture, series, etc.: the inaugural run of the pony express. noun an address, as of a …

This word has to do with … WebNov 3, 2015 · inauguration (n.) "ceremonial investiture with office; act of solemnly or formally introducing or setting in motion anything of importance or dignity," 1560s, from French inauguration "installation, consecration," and directly from Late Latin inaugurationem (nominative inauguratio) "consecration," presumably originally "installment under good ...
